What is the Catholic Estate Planning Guide?
The Catholic Estate Planning Guide serves to streamline estate management while fostering a spiritual legacy within the Catholic community. This guide is specifically designed to help users organize their estate details effectively.
Key components of the guide include:
-
Executor information
-
Financial details
-
Funeral arrangements
Overall, it emphasizes the importance of creating a comprehensive plan that reflects one's values and faith.
Purpose and Benefits of the Catholic Estate Planning Guide
The Catholic Estate Planning Guide offers numerous benefits that facilitate effective estate planning. By utilizing this form, individuals can ensure that their assets are distributed in alignment with their faith and values.
A well-structured plan alleviates the burden on loved ones, providing clarity during a challenging time. Moreover, the guide assists in coordinating end-of-life decisions that honor one's personal beliefs.

Who is eligible to fill out the Catholic Estate Planning Guide?
Individuals, especially Catholics, who wish to plan their estate and ensure their wishes are honored can fill out the guide. No specific profession or financial status is required.
Are there any deadlines for completing this estate planning form?
There are no strict deadlines for filling out the Catholic Estate Planning Guide; however, it’s advisable to create your estate plan well in advance of any significant life events.
How can I submit my completed Catholic Estate Planning Guide?
After completing the form on pdfFiller, you can save it as a PDF file on your device or submit it electronically through the provided submission options in the platform.
What supporting documents do I need to complete this form?
While no specific documents are required to fill out the Catholic Estate Planning Guide, gathering details such as financial statements, property titles, and beneficiary information will be helpful.
What common mistakes should I avoid when filling out the guide?
Common mistakes include leaving sections incomplete, not reviewing the information, and failing to get the appropriate signatures on your finalized documents.
How long does processing take after submitting the form?
The Catholic Estate Planning Guide does not require formal processing time since it is a personal document; however, ensure it's stored safely for your beneficiaries' use.
Can I make changes to my Estate Planning Guide after it's completed?
Yes, you can revise your Catholic Estate Planning Guide as your personal circumstances change. It's recommended to review your estate plan regularly.
